Art Nouveau Soft Pastel Colors and Black Enameled Papyrus Buckle

About the Item

This rectangular Art Nouveau buckle is a stunning example of the movement's elegant and organic design, blending flowing lines and natural motifs. The buckle features intricate papyrus leaves and floral decor, both hallmarks of Art Nouveau, with their graceful curves and attention to natural forms. The papyrus leaves are subtly enamelled in pastel shades, just as the floral elements show in these soft shades of pink, white and subtle blue accents, creating a harmonious and ethereal palette. Gold accents emphasize the contours of the design and add a sense of luxury and warmth to the piece. The black enamel serves as the background, providing a striking contrast that allows the vibrant colors to stand out. The play of color and the soft, flowing forms create a sense of movement, typical of Art Nouveau jewelry. This era, spanning from the late 19th to early 20th century, emphasized nature-inspired designs, with themes of flora, fauna, and the human form often rendered in sensual, flowing lines. In keeping with the period, the buckle also reflects a preference for craftsmanship and artistic expression, with the enameling technique adding both texture and depth. The use of translucent and opaque enamel to render lifelike motifs is a common feature, and the organic forms of leaves and flowers are stylized yet imbued with a sense of vitality and elegance. The buckle is not just a functional object but a wearable piece of art, celebrating the beauty of nature and the artistry of the jeweler. Due to the age of the buckle, the enamel has faded in some places. Measurements Width 8.2 centimeters Height 4.0 centimeters Weight 25 grams
